Pan-fried gyro with tzatziki.

30 min. total time

Ingredients for 2 portions

250 g Pork Schnitzel
2 Pcs Onions (red)
2 Pcs Garlic cloves
2 Branch Oregano
3 Tbsp Olive oil
2 Branch Thyme
2 Branch Rosemary
1 Tsp Smoked paprika powder

Ingredients for tde Tzatziki

3 Pcs Garlic cloves
0.5 Pcs Farmers cucumber (small)
250 g Greek yogurt
1 Pinch Pepper
2 Pinch Salt

Preparation

  1. First, cut the schnitzel into thin strips.
  2. Peel the onions and garlic cloves. Chop the onions and two of the garlic cloves, setting aside a few onion rings for garnish. Place the onions and garlic in a bowl.
  3. Strip the leaves/needles from the rosemary, thyme, and oregano, finely chop them, and add them to the onions. Mix with two tablespoons of olive oil, add the paprika powder. Then mix in the meat strips, knead vigorously. Let it marinate in the refrigerator overnight.
  4. For the tsatsiki, finely chop the remaining three garlic cloves or crush them with the back of a knife and add them to the yogurt. Grate the cucumber into a bowl, sprinkle with some salt and let it release its juice. Squeeze out the cucumber shreds and stir them into the yogurt. Season with pepper and let it marinate in the refrigerator.
  5. Now add the marinated meat to a pan, add the remaining spoon of oil and fry the strips on all sides for about 10 minutes, lightly salt just before they finish cooking. Serve on plates and add the tsatsiki. Decorate with a few onion rings.
